Default Tips for Web Designing

Friends, as my experience has been in SEO, design plays a big role in traffic generation. So
  • Use SEO friendly Javascript
  • Use fresh designs
  • Make up links
  • Use your design as bait for links
  • Use great linkings for footers
  • Horizontal directory structure
  • CSS Image replacement
  • Look at search programmes as browsers
  • Other than this, keep following the basics. Meta tags and titles are still important


Meta descriptions should be precise and not exceed 150 characters

Here are some of my tips for web designing:

The first point is the site loading should be fast
Clear navigation
The design should fit for all resolution
Site design should be browser compatible
Readable and professional looking fonts
Use of images can be minimized

Too much of unnecessary graphics can cause irritation to a visitor. Too many graphics may also slow down the download time of the site and a visitor may grow impatient. Try to add relevant photos that help to get clear picture of the products or the services offered.

1.Neat and Easy Navigation: Navigation of links on your site plays a big role in determining the stickiness of your site (how long your visitor stays and explores your site). Ask yourself this, What do visitors do as soon as they open your site? They would probably read the content of the present page and then look around to find any other page that interests them.

2.Clean Layout Design: A clean layout that uses a lot of white space enhances a site's looks. Try to keep the focus on your content, use dreamweaver template.

3.Fast Loading web site designs - This is the number 1 tip that every web designer should follow. You might design a web site that looks fantastic but few people are going to see it if it takes a long time to load.
